Exploring New and Improved Materials in Metal Construction

This section delves into the innovative materials used in modern metal engineering, which have transformed the way structures are built and have paved new avenues for architectural creativity. The use of sustainable materials has become increasingly important in construction as environmental concerns continue to gain momentum. Metal construction now offers a range of sustainability options such as the use of recycled steel, aluminum or copper, all of which can be reused after their initial life span. In addition to being eco-friendly, these materials also provide cost-effective solutions that save on production costs while reducing waste.

Another material gaining popularity in metal construction is weathering steel. This material is designed to corrode naturally over time and forms a protective layer around itself that prevents further corrosion. As well as providing an aesthetically pleasing appearance, weathering steel also reduces maintenance costs by eliminating the need for regular painting or coating applications. Another innovation is high-strength low-alloy (HSLA) steel that allows for thinner and lighter constructions without compromising structural integrity. HSLA steels are stronger than traditional steels but require less material due to their higher strength-to-weight ratio, making them ideal for use in large-scale projects such as bridges or skyscrapers where weight reduction is crucial. Overall, the development of new materials continues to push boundaries within metal engineering and opens up possibilities for sustainable solutions that benefit both the environment and economic efficiency.

Cutting-Edge Machinery and Techniques on Display

The current section highlights the latest machinery and techniques on display, providing an exciting glimpse into the cutting-edge technologies that are transforming the way structures are designed and built. Advanced automation has revolutionized metal construction by allowing for faster, more efficient processes with higher levels of accuracy. The use of robotics in welding and assembly has significantly reduced production times while increasing quality control standards.

Precision cutting techniques have also played a crucial role in shaping metal construction advancements. Laser cutters, water jet cutters, and plasma cutters allow for intricate cuts with minimal waste material, resulting in cost savings and environmentally conscious practices. Additionally, these machines can efficiently handle a wide range of materials such as steel, aluminum, copper alloys, and composites. These technological innovations have paved the way for complex designs that were previously impossible to achieve with traditional tools or methods. Ultimately these advancements enable architects and designers to push boundaries while delivering projects faster than ever before.
